Olá, minha dúvida é bem básica, gostaria de saber como posso criar um txt em um código java.
Um abraço, muito obrigado.
Opa!
[code]
import java.io.FileWriter;
import java.io.File;
import java.io.IOException;
class Teste {
public static void main(String[] args) {
String textoQueSeraEscrito = “Texto que sera escrito.”;
FileWriter arquivo;
try {
arquivo = new FileWriter(new File("Arquivo.txt"));
arquivo.write(textoQueSeraEscrito);
arquivo.close();
} catch (IOException e) {
e.printStackTrace();
} catch (Exception e) {
e.printStackTrace();
}
}
}[/code]
Abraço.
Você pode fazer assim somente para criar o arquivo:
File f = new File(“teste.txt”);
f.createNewFile();
Abraços!
[quote=Marcio_Nogueira]Olá, minha dúvida é bem básica, gostaria de saber como posso criar um txt em um código java.
Um abraço, muito obrigado. [/quote]
Mas onde é q eu especifico o caminho onde ele deverá ser salvo. Ou melhor, quero gerar um arquivo txt onde está sendo executado o programa .jar q eu criei… como devo fazer?
Troque “Arquivo.txt” pelo caminho desejado, exemplo:
“C:/Documents and Settings/Desktop/testando.txt”
certo, mas tenho q gravar esse arquivo no mesmo local onde o meu programa esta sendo rodado. Só que o detalhe é q preciso sabe o local onde está sendo rodado esse aplicativo na maquina do usuario. tem como fazer?
é… nao posso afirmar pois só faço isso usando o eclipse, pelomenos aqui, quando você nao especifica o diretorio exato, como por exemplo “Arquivo.txt”, ele é salvo na propia pasata no .class que você gerou…
Desculpa reviver o tópico, mais foi de grande utilidade para o meu aprendizado, muito obrigado.
apenas aproveitando o tópico.
É possível implementar isso em uma jsp?
PErgunto isso porque estou tentando e ao mandar gerar o arquivo ele fica processando e não carrega a página com o resultado.
Eu não sei porque dizem para procurar no Google, sendo que eu acabei de procurar no Google e cai bem aqui e me ajudou.
Tem gente que esquece que “nós fazemos o conteúdo do Google”.